Position Summary
As part of MGCC Transformation team, create an impact for MetLife Global Capability Center (MGCC) by improving efficiency in the processes through automation (leveraging Power Platform), and effectiveness leveraging Six Sigma and Lean principles
Job Responsibilities
As part of the MGCC Transformation team, deliver on the following responsibilities:
- Effective customer engagement:
- Understand current process flow, identify automation and other improvement opportunities
- Elicit, document, and validate functional and non-functional requirements
- Track and report project progress, perks realization, and ROI to stakeholders
- Automation leveraging Power Platform capabilities:
- Produce wireframes, data models, and solution architecture
- Build model-driven and canvas apps in Power Apps
- Develop automated workflows in Power Automate
- Implement role-based access and environment governance.
- Building analytics and reporting capabilities:
- Designing data models and interactive dashboards in Power BI as well as ensuring data quality and semantic consistency.
- Using advanced Excel (advanced formulas) and Power Query to develop robust solutions
- Quality assurance - Define test plans and acceptance criteria; perform unit, system, and UAT; remediate defects; ensure performance and reliability.
- Deployment and DevOps - Package and deploy across environments, adhere to change management and release processes.
- Support and lifecycle management - Provide Hypercare, monitor usage and performance, manage backlog, and implement continuous improvements.
- Risk, compliance,
and security - Enforce data privacy, access controls, auditability, and platform governance; follow enterprise standards and best practices.
- Documentation and training - Produce solution design docs, SOPs, runbooks, and user guides; conduct knowledge transfer and user enablement.
- Use Six Sigma and Lean methodologies enhance effectiveness by removing errors and output variability
Education, Technical Skills & Other Critical Requirement
Education
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, Mathematics, or related field
Experience (In Years)
- 8–12 years in business applications/analytics or similar roles as lead or support, delivering 4 to 5 end-to-end high impact solutions using Power Platform and process improvements
- Experience in Lean Six Sigma Methodologies
Technical Skills
- Lean Six Sigma Green Belt Certified (must)/ Black Belt Certified (good to have)
- Strong hands-on experience with Power Apps (canvas/model-driven), Power Automate (cloud/desktop), Dataverse/SharePoint/SQL connectors, environment strategies.
- Analytics: Statistical tools, Advanced Power BI and Excel (Power Query, advanced formulas, pivoting, data validation)
- Strong SQL fundamentals
- Python and Alteryx knowledge preferred
- Knowledge of AI tools, exposure/engagement in AI driven projects would be an added advantage
Functional Skills
- Ability to manage multiple projects and stakeholders effectively.
- Ability to independently assess, identify opportunities, design, build, test, and deploy solutions.
- Strong knowledge and hands-on experience with Value Stream Mapping (VSM)
- Excellent written and verbal communication; ability to work with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
- Strong analytical and critical thinking skills.
- Critical eye to identify areas for improvement in the business.
